Aetherium Ashen Armor

This mod was created to add an armor set to Aetherworks, the mod for Embers Rekindled, that introduces Aetherium Gas. This is intended for use with Minecraft Forge 1.12.2. 

The armor is crafted by putting a piece of the Embers Rekindled Ashen Cloak in a stamper base, supplying 750mb of Aetherium Gas (amount now configurable), and stamping with a bar stamp. It will produce an "Aetherium-Infused" version of the same piece. The infusion comes with enhanced armor and armor toughness and the "Aetheric II" enchantment, which allows the armor to repair itself when worn under the sky at night. 

The new armor comes with a blue-twinkling animated item texture and fully colorized armor model based on the blue shade from Aetherworks. When exposed to the sky at night, the armor will slowly repair itself. You will know it is working properly when the armor produces blue particles. Inflictor Gems can still be applied to the Aetherium-Infused ashen cloak to allow reduced damage. The Aetherium-Infused Goggles provide the same overlay effects of the Ashen Goggles from Embers. 

 

Armor Set and Stats

The armor stats are upgraded when infused with Aetherium Gas. In addition to the changes below, each piece of armor comes with 2 armor toughness. 

Aetherium-Infused Goggles - 4 Armor

Aetherium-Infused Cloak - 8 Armor

Aetherium-Infused Leggings - 6 Armor

Aetherium-Infused Boots - 4 Armor

 

The Aetherworks Crown is now a bauble! It can be placed in the head slot, so you can wear it and still get the benefits of the Ashen Goggles! While in the Baubles slot, the crown does not provide any armor or armor toughness. This can be disabled in the config. 

 

Note!

If you download this mod through the twitch client (and its requirement, Aetherworks) you might run into an issue where the twitch client downloads both Embers and Embers Rekindled. The game will not launch with them both installed, and I recommend you choose Embers Rekindled and disable regular Embers for this mod to work.
